'60 Minutes' Host Scott Pelley Criticized By MAGA Supporters For Anti-Trump Wake Forrest Commencement Speech - uInterview

Scott Pelley, a host of 60 Minutes, was slammed on social media by MAGA supporters for delivering an anti-President Donald Trump speech at Wake Forrest University in North Carolina.

Trump filed a $20 billion lawsuit against CBS over its editing of an interview with Kamala Harris last fall. The network is reportedly trying to settle with Trump so the sale of its parent company, Paramount, can proceed without interference.

"Your country needs you," Pelley declared before Wake Forest's graduating class. "The country that has given you so much is calling you the class of 2025. Your country needs you, and it needs you today."

"We discuss, not destroy. But in this moment, this morning, our sacred rule of law is under attack. Journalism is under attack. Universities are under attack. Freedom of speech is under attack.

"And insidious fear is reaching through our schools, our businesses, our homes, and into our private thoughts. The fear to speak in America - if our government is, in [Abraham Lincoln's] phrase, 'Of the people, by the people, for the people,' then why are we afraid to speak?

"You are not descended of fearful people. You brought your values to school with you, and now Wake Forest has trained you to seek the truth, to find the meaning of life."

"First, make the truth seekers live in fear," the reporter declared. "Sue the journalists and their companies for nothing. Then, send masked agents to abduct a college student who wrote an editorial in her college paper defending Palestinian rights, and send her to a prison in Louisiana, charged with nothing. Then, move to destroy the law firms that stand up for the rights of others.

"With that done, power can rewrite history with grotesque, false narratives. They can make criminals heroes and heroes criminals.

"Power can change the definition of the words we use to describe reality. Diversity is now described as illegal. Equity is to be shunned. Inclusion is a dirty word. This is an old playbook, my friends. There's nothing new in this."

Pelley soon received backlash from X users over the anti-Trump comments he made during his commencement speech.

"At Wake Forest University's commencement today, Scott Pelley criticized Trump for allegedly undermining the free press, despite Pelley's platform on 60 Minutes," one X user wrote. "Commencement speeches are meant to be a joyous send-off, not a politicized rant."

"CBS's Scott Pelley is a leftwing propagandist, but his unhinged anti-Trump commencement speech should've ended his fake career as a journalist if journalism still existed in America," broadcast news analyst Mark Levin mentioned on X.

"These commencement speakers are getting ridiculous with their political ideology," another user wrote on the platform. "The latest being Scott Pelley from 60 Minutes. He spent a good part of his speech trashing our President. It wasn't at all inspirational and must have been offensive to many in the class."
